Why does face fit testing matter for equipment performance?

Respiratory PPE fails if the mask does not create an airtight seal against the face. Professional face fit testing verifies that an individual worker receives the required filtration efficiency. UK safety regulations mandate this physical testing for all tight-fitting respiratory equipment.

Relying on visual inspections alone leaves workers vulnerable to invisible toxic particles. We provide UK-wide face fit testing services to ensure compliance across your workforce. Our technicians conduct assessments to match FFP2 and FFP3 masks to individual facial structures. This process prevents contaminated air from bypassing the protective filter layers. Physical testing is the foundation of a respiratory protection programme.

When should respiratory masks be replaced?

Disposable masks require replacement when they are physically damaged, soiled, or difficult to breathe through. Most standard FFP masks are designed for single-shift use only. Workers must discard their masks if the structural integrity of the filter material breaks down.

Proper disposal prevents cross-contamination in industrial or medical environments. Operations teams should keep adequate safety inventory so workers never reuse compromised masks. Why is FFP3 protection required for asbestos handling?

Asbestos fibres are microscopic and remain in the air for long periods after a structural disturbance. Only FFP3 level filtration provides the legal minimum protection against these carcinogenic particulates. Lower-rated masks do not block these fine fibres effectively.

Regulatory bodies prohibit the use of FFP1 and FFP2 masks in asbestos environments. Environmental safety workers must pair their protective masks with professional face fit testing before entering the work zone. Adhering to these product specifications prevents long-term respiratory diseases. Safety managers must verify mask certification codes before site deployment. When should new face fit testing be carried out?

Employers must conduct new face fit testing whenever a worker changes their mask model or brand. Testing is also required if the worker undergoes physical changes like weight loss or major dental surgery. Regular retesting ensures continuous regulatory compliance.

A successful pass on one FFP3 mask does not apply to a different brand or style. Procurement teams must communicate changes in the supply chain to their health and safety managers.
